About Bonnyrigg Heights

Bonnyrigg Heights is an accessible, family-friendly suburb in New South Wales, located within the Fairfield (City) area. With a population of 7,369 and a median income of $29,536, the suburb attracts families, first-home buyers, and a diverse multicultural community. Covering 2.15 km² at an elevation of 55m, it offers a comfortable living environment in the Greater Sydney.

Bonnyrigg Heights falls under postcode 2177 and is governed by Fairfield Council (LGA). For state elections, residents vote in the Liverpool electorate.
